What It's Like Working as Inbound Call Centre Agent in Cornubia

Working as an inbound call centre agent in Cornubia in 2026 feels different from a traditional city-centre call centre job. Cornubia is still growing — the residential phases are active, the Boulevard commercial strip keeps adding new businesses, and the mall draws shoppers from across the northern Durban corridor. That growth means call centre demand here is real and steady, not seasonal. Most agents commute in from Phoenix, KwaMashu, or the Durban CBD, and the taxi connections along the M41 make it manageable even on early shifts. The work culture in Cornubia's call centres tends to be younger and less rigid than older Durban CBD operations — team leaders are often agents who were promoted from within, and there's a genuine sense that if you perform, you move up. Lunchtimes are usually spent at the Cornubia Mall food court or grabbing something quick from the spaza shops on the Boulevard. It's not glamorous work, but it's stable, it's indoors, and in Cornubia's expanding economy, it's one of the roles that keeps growing. Agents who start here often find themselves with a team leader title within a year.

How to Get to Cornubia

Transport Hub

Cornubia Mall / uMhlanga Hills

Route

Main access via M41 with taxis from Phoenix, KwaMashu and Durban CBD. Some workers use uMhlanga as a transfer point. Limited direct public transport so many rely on private taxis or lifts from nearby suburbs.

Taxi Cost

R15-R22 from Durban CBD

Landmark

Cornubia Mall, Cornubia Boulevard retail strip, various construction sites in Cornubia residential phases

From Durban CBD, taxis to Cornubia run via the M41 and cost R15–R22 one way — budget R30–R44 return daily. Workers from Phoenix and KwaMashu have direct taxi options into Cornubia, sometimes transferring at uMhlanga Hills. There's no train service to Cornubia, so taxis or lifts are your only options. For 7am shifts, leave home by 6am to clear M41 traffic comfortably.

From the uMhlanga Hills taxi transfer point, board a taxi heading towards Cornubia Mall — the ride takes roughly ten minutes. Alight at the Cornubia Mall entrance on Cornubia Boulevard. Most call centre offices are within the Boulevard commercial strip or a short walk from the mall's main entrance. Ask your employer for the exact building address before your first day.

Working Hours

Most Cornubia call centre operations run on rotating rosters covering 7am–4pm, 9am–6pm, and 12pm–9pm shifts. Weekend availability is expected — Saturday and Sunday shifts are common. Rosters typically rotate every two to four weeks, so your days off change. Full-time positions are five days on, two days off.

Salary Range

R4,800 – R6,000 per month

According to ShiftMate placement data, inbound call centre agents in Cornubia earn between R4,800 and R6,000 per month. The lower end applies to entry-level agents with no prior experience placed with smaller BPO operations. The upper end reflects agents with six-plus months' experience or those placed with larger retail and logistics clients. All placements must meet the 2026 national minimum wage floor of R28.79 per hour — ShiftMate verifies this before confirming any placement.

Cornubia agents typically earn R4,800–R6,000/mo, broadly in line with Durban CBD call centre roles at R5,000–R6,500/mo. The national average for this role sits around R5,500/mo, making Cornubia competitive for a suburban node.

Safety Tips for Cornubia

Cornubia is safe during business hours, especially around the mall and Boulevard strip where security is visible. Avoid walking through vacant plots or past active construction sites after dark. If you're finishing a late shift, arrange a taxi pickup or lift from the mall entrance rather than walking to quieter streets alone.

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a inbound call centre agent earn in Cornubia?
Based on ShiftMate placement data, inbound call centre agents in Cornubia earn between R4,800 and R6,000 per month. Entry-level agents with no experience typically start at the lower end, while those with six or more months of call centre experience and strong performance records can reach R6,000. All placements must meet the 2026 national minimum wage of R28.79 per hour.
What do I need to get a inbound call centre agent job in Cornubia?
You need a valid South African ID book or smart card, the ability to speak clearly in English, and a willingness to work rotating shifts including weekends. Prior call centre experience helps but is not always required — many employers in Cornubia train entry-level agents on their systems. Matric is preferred by most BPO clients but not always a hard requirement for every position.
Who is hiring inbound call centre agents in Cornubia right now?
BPO companies contracted to retail and logistics brands are the main hirers along the Cornubia Boulevard commercial strip and in nearby uMhlanga Ridge. Cornubia Mall's larger retailers also run in-house customer service teams. Property developers active in Cornubia's residential phases occasionally hire agents on fixed-term contracts for sales and booking support. What are the working hours for a inbound call centre agent in Cornubia?
Cornubia call centre operations typically run rotating shifts covering 7am–4pm, 9am–6pm, and 12pm–9pm. Weekend shifts are standard — most employers expect Saturday and Sunday availability. Rosters rotate every two to four weeks, meaning your days off change regularly. Full-time positions are usually structured as five days on, two days off across a seven-day week.
Is Cornubia safe to work in?
Cornubia is generally safe during business hours, particularly around Cornubia Mall and the Boulevard commercial strip where security personnel are active and visible. The area is well-lit and busy during the day. After dark, avoid walking through vacant plots or near active construction sites. If you finish a late shift, arrange a taxi pickup or lift from the mall entrance rather than walking to quieter streets alone.

Job Market in Cornubia

Cornubia's economy runs on three engines: retail anchored by Cornubia Mall, construction across the ongoing residential phases, and logistics servicing the uMhlanga–Phoenix corridor. All three generate inbound customer service demand — product queries, delivery tracking, and property booking support — making call centre work one of the most consistently growing job categories in the area.

Where to Eat Near Work

The Cornubia Mall food court is your most convenient option — expect to spend R40–R70 for a hot meal. For something cheaper, the spaza shops along Cornubia Boulevard sell pies, cool drinks, and snacks for R15–R30. Packing lunch from home is the best way to keep daily food costs under R20.
